import SwiftExtensions
import XCTest
/// A semaphore that, once signaled, will pass on every `wait` call. Ie. the semaphore only needs to be signaled once
/// and from that point onwards it can be acquired as many times as necessary.
///
/// Use cases of this are for example to delay indexing until a some other task has been performed. But once that is
/// done, all index operations should be able to run, not just one.
package final class MultiEntrySemaphore: Sendable {
private let name: String
private let signaled = AtomicBool(initialValue: false)
package init(name: String) {
self.name = name
}
package func signal() {
signaled.value = true
}
package func waitOrThrow() async throws {
do {
try await repeatUntilExpectedResult(sleepInterval: .seconds(0.01)) { signaled.value }
} catch {
struct TimeoutError: Error, CustomStringConvertible {
let name: String
var description: String { "\(name) timed out" }
}
throw TimeoutError(name: "\(name) timed out")
}
}
package func waitOrXCTFail(file: StaticString = #filePath, line: UInt = #line) async {
do {
try await waitOrThrow()
} catch {
XCTFail("\(error)", file: file, line: line)
}
}
}
